Eureka Tower Melbourne Southbank
The Eureka Tower in an iconic residential Skyscraper in Melbourne city. It is one of the tallest buildings in Australia and is named after the Eureka Stockade rebellion during the 1854 Victoria gold rush (the building crown is gold coloured with a red stripe representing the gold and the bloodshed). The horizontal lines on the building represent the markings on a ruler and the blue façade with white lines is supposed to represent the blue and white flag of the stockade
